File Clerks Salary in New Jersey
Ranked #12 of 49 · NJ
Salary Distribution (10th–90th percentile)
About 80% of file clerkss in New Jersey earn between $33,370 and $65,100. The blue band is the middle 50% (P25–P75); the dot marks the median.
Compared to the U.S.
The mean file clerks salary in New Jersey is $47,060, about 3.2% above the U.S. average ($45,590). That works out to roughly $23/hr at 2,080 hours per year.
Metro Areas in New Jersey
| Metro area | Median | Mean | Employment |
|---|---|---|---|
| Atlantic City-Hammonton, NJ | $46,880 | $48,590 | 90 |
| Trenton-Princeton, NJ | $44,570 | $46,210 | 100 |
